Factors That Determine the Suzuki Car Key Replacement Cost

There are a variety of factors that influence the suzuki car key replacement cost. One of the most important is the kind of key you have. Suzuki keys are equipped with transponder chips that require programming to match the code your vehicle's immobiliser system is expecting.

Inform your locksmith about the exact model of your car and the kind of key you have. This will enable them to prepare in advance.

1. The type of key

The kind of key that you lost is among the primary factors that affect the price to replace. There are many kinds of keys like smart keys and fob remote "push-to-start" keys. It is important to inform the locksmith what kind of key suzuki you own, since this will help them determine the cost it will cost to replace it.

Porsche-New-2023.pngThe "push-to-start" fob remote car keys feature buttons that can be activated to unlock and start the car from an extended distance. These keys have the microchip which contains a code the vehicle's ECU will expect when the key is placed in the ignition barrel. If the code contained in the chip isn't compatible, the engine won't start. These keys are typically more expensive than ordinary non-transponder keys.

Suzuki car keys aren't sold at a fixed price. The price will be determined by a range of factors, including the kind of key that you have and whether or if it needs to be programmed.

You can get your Suzuki car key changed at a dealer, however they may charge more than an automotive locksmith. Dealers are limited in the number of codes they can use to cut replacement keys. They might not also be able to cut keys for older models.

When it comes to replacing your suzuki swift car keys key, the price can vary greatly based on the kind of key you have and the year it was made. Some models have smart key fobs or push-to-start remote keys. Other models use traditional keys. It is important to tell your locksmith what type of key you own, so they can provide more accurate estimates of price.

The locksmith should also know the type of key programming that you require. The procedure of programming your key is a completely separate service and will be charged extra. If you already have keys that do not have a transponder chip, the locksmith will code and cut a new one. If you have a transponder chip key, however, the locksmith has to program it to ensure your car will start.
